This word describes a pattern of existence that is sparse and unpredictable. It suggests a lack of a fixed schedule, implying that while an event happens, it is the exception rather than the rule. It carries a neutral to slightly positive tone, often used to describe pleasant habits or minor interruptions. Compared to infrequent, which can sound clinical or negative, occasional feels more casual and natural. It focuses on the sporadic nature of the event rather than the scarcity of it, making it suitable for describing hobbies, social visits, or weather patterns.
